Seminar Content
This two-day course focuses on the GD&T gage development and application, including:
gage principles, gage design, dimensioning and tolerancing, gage usage, fixture
development, gage tolerancing policies. Gage is an important tool to inspect the
GD&T requirements per ASME Y14.5M-1994 and ISO1101 GD&T standard. The structure
and tolerancing principles of the gage will greatly affect the product quality level.
The correct gage principle will reduce the measurement risk, including the conforming
parts rejection and nonconforming parts acceptance.
